酷代码 AI
菜单
全部AI  /  自媒体创作  /  AI小红书种草文
服务商

在java开发中,kafka可以脱离zookeeper单独使用吗?为什么?

Kafka可以独立于Zookeeper运行,但是Zookeeper是Kafka的重要组成部分,用于协调和管理Kafka集群中的各个节点。Zookeeper提供了以下功能: 1. 分布式配置管理:Kafka节点需要知道集群中其他节点的地址和状态,这些信息通常存储在Zookeeper中。 2. 节点发现:Kafka节点可以使用Zookeeper来发现其他节点的地址和状态。 3. 事务协调:Kafka的高可用性和一致性是通过Zookeeper来保证的。 4. 节点管理:Zookeeper可以用来管理Kafka节点的生命周期,例如添加或删除节点。 虽然Kafka可以独立于Zookeeper运行,但是Zookeeper是Kafka集群的重要组成部分,没有Zookeeper,Kafka集群的功能和性能将受到影响。 [2023-11-07 22:27:30 | AI小红书种草文 | 171点数解答]

相关提问